What Is a Disk Image?
A disk image is a complete snapshot of your hard drive or SSD. Unlike simple file backups, a disk image includes everything on your drive—the operating system, applications, settings, and all your personal data. This makes it a valuable tool for disaster recovery. When restoring a system image, you can return your computer to its previous working state, with all of your data intact.

How to Restore a Disk Image to a New HDD/SSD
Whether you’re restoring from an old disk that has crashed, switching to a new drive, or simply trying to find your operational system again, restoring a disk image is a straightforward process. Below is a guide to help you restore your disk image to a new hard drive or SSD:
Step 1: Connect Your Storage Device
If your disk image is stored on an external device (such as a USB drive, external hard drive, or USB key), start by connecting it to your computer.
-
Insert the device containing your disk image (USB key, external hard drive, etc.).
-
Wait a few seconds for your system to recognize the device.
-
Once recognized, press Enter to continue.
Step 2: Identify the Source of the Disk Image
If your disk image is located on another partition of a local disk or a different location, you can proceed by simply pressing Enter. Your system should detect the partition and begin the restoration process.
Step 3: Wait for the Disk Detection Process
In case your storage device doesn’t appear immediately, give it a few moments for the system to detect the device. If, after waiting, the disk image is still not visible, try the following:
-
Press Ctrl + C simultaneously to exit the current window.
-
Allow time for the system to scan and detect all available storage devices, including your external storage device where the disk image is stored.
Step 4: Begin the Restoration Process
Once your disk image has been detected, follow the on-screen prompts to initiate the restoration process. Typically, this will involve:
-
Selecting the disk image file you want to restore.
-
Choosing the destination (which should be your new hard drive or SSD).
-
Allowing the system to begin the restoration process.
Step 5: Complete the Restoration
The restoration process will take some time, depending on the size of the disk image and the speed of your storage devices. Once completed, your new hard drive or SSD will be restored to the exact state it was in when the disk image was created. This includes the operating system, applications, settings, and personal files.
Additional Tips for Disk Image Recovery
-
Backup Regularly: It’s important to regularly back up your system and create disk images to prevent data loss. Consider using automated backup solutions to make this process easier.
-
Verify Disk Image Integrity: Before relying on your disk image for recovery, ensure the image is intact and not corrupted. Some recovery software includes tools to verify the integrity of your disk image.
-
Use Reliable Software: Tools like Clonezilla and other disk cloning software can help streamline the process of creating and restoring disk images. Be sure to use trusted software to avoid potential issues.
-
Test the Restoration: After restoring the disk image, test your system to make sure all your applications and files are functioning properly.
